HP ENVY x360 - 15-bp152wm

Trying to upgrade my ram. Does anyone know what I need. Thanks

Your HP ENVY x360 - 15-bp152wm (4AL79UA) according to: http://h10032.www1.hp.com/ctg/Manual/c06267280.pdf, has two RAM slots and can be fitted with DDR4 PC4-21300, 2666 MHz, Non-ECC, Unbuffered, 1.2V, SODIMM, 260-pin RAM:

 

NonSequitur777_0-1664693050508.png

 

However, according to several sources, only one RAM slot is supposedly upgradable whilst the other RAM slot contains 4GB (8GB?) of soldered "non-removable" RAM: https://www.memorystock.com/memory/HewlettPackardENVYx36015bp152wm.html, and: https://www.phs-memory.com/computer-ram/hp/envy-x360/15-bp150/envy-x360-15-bp152wm.html.

 

You should check that yourself, look under the hood, so to speak.

 

Another point of uncertainty is that some sources say that this laptop's max RAM is 24GB, whilst other sources claim it is 36GB.

One thing is for sure: it will accept/is compatible with a Crucial 16GB Single DDR4 2666 MT/s (PC4-21300) DR X8 SODIMM 260-Pin RAM stick, with p/n: CT16G4SFD8266.
